Top Disney Games Performance in Mexico on iOS in Q3 2022
In Q3 2022, top Disney games like Marvel Contest of Champions and Disney Mirrorverse showed varied performance trends in Mexico on the iOS platform.
In the third quarter of 2022, top Disney games on the iOS platform in Mexico exhibited diverse performance trends. Here's a closer look at the weekly downloads, revenue, and active users of the top five games, based on Sensor Tower data.
Marvel Contest of Champions from Kabam Games, Inc. experienced a notable fluctuation in weekly revenue, starting at around $53K in late June and dipping to approximately $10K by mid-July. The app's revenue saw a moderate recovery towards the end of the quarter, reaching nearly $15K. Weekly downloads showed an initial rise, peaking at 3.3K in mid-September before stabilizing around 1.5K. Active users demonstrated a steady trend, with a slight peak at 13.6K in mid-September.
Disney Mirrorverse, another title from Kabam Games, Inc., saw a gradual decline in weekly downloads, starting from 6.3K in late June and dropping to around 700 by the end of September. Revenue also trended downwards, from $692 in late June to $323 by the end of the quarter. Active users followed a similar pattern, decreasing from 9.3K to 2.7K over the same period.
The Simpsons™: Tapped Out by Electronic Arts maintained a steady revenue stream, with peaks at $1.5K in late July and $1.2K in mid-September. Download numbers were relatively stable, ranging between 800 and 2.4K weekly, with a peak of 2.5K in late July. Active users fluctuated slightly, with an increase from 13.2K in mid-August to nearly 15K by the end of September.
Disney Coloring World from StoryToys Limited showed consistent weekly revenue, averaging around $1K, with minor fluctuations. Downloads varied, peaking at 2.5K in late July. Active users remained relatively stable, hovering around 2.5K to 3.8K throughout the quarter.
Lastly, LEGO® Star Wars™: TCS by Warner Bros. experienced a decline in both revenue and downloads. Revenue started at $304 in late June and decreased to $86 by the end of September. Weekly downloads also saw a downward trend, from 1.5K to 236. Active users decreased from around 7.4K in late June to approximately 4.9K by the end of the quarter.
